Make sure that you are receiving the appropriate amount of sleep at your particular age. Sleeping 7 to 9 hours every night is the best way to maintain a good hormone levels even. Not sleeping between seven to nine hours per night will leave you to be grouchy and irritable.

Don’t forget about the health of your eyes while aging. Some eyesight loss is natural and unavoidable, but it’s important to keep getting them checked to look for diseases that can worsen your eyesight if left untreated.
